Regulation is a key consideration for Philippines traders, especially given the lack of direct oversight by the SEC Philippines over these brokers. EasyMarkets is regulated by CySEC (Cyprus) and ASIC (Australia), offering negative balance protection and investor compensation funds. Vantage is regulated by ASIC and the FCA (UK), with additional oversight from the VFSC (Vanuatu). Both brokers accept Philippines clients but do not hold a local licence. For Filipino traders, this means relying on international regulation – ASIC and FCA are tier-1 regulators, providing strong client protection. However, Vantage's ASIC registration gives it a slight edge due to stricter capital requirements. Traders should always verify the exact entity they are dealing with and understand that leverage limits may differ.

Philippines has a significant Muslim population, especially in Mindanao, and both brokers offer swap-free Islamic accounts compliant with Sharia law. EasyMarkets provides an Islamic account upon request with no swap charges on overnight positions, but it applies an administrative fee after 15 consecutive days. Vantage also offers swap-free accounts on both its Standard STP and RAW ECN account types, with no swap fees on over 200 instruments. Vantage's Islamic account has a longer fee-free period of up to 30 days before any admin fee kicks in, making it more favourable for long-term swing traders. Traders should confirm the specific terms with customer support, as policies can change.
